NPP Pushes For Government Accountability

James William Edem Tamakloe, a communicator for the New Patriotic Party (NPP) in the Tema West Constituency, is calling on government officials—particularly those aligned with the ruling party—to embrace transparency and eschew political protectionism in public office.

Speaking on Plan B FM’s Nkɔsoɔnsɛm programme with host Obidehyeɛ Kofi Sekyi, Tamakloe emphasized that public office must be treated as a national duty, not a partisan reward.

“When you’re called to serve, you must put away your political party card and do what is right,” he stressed. “After elections, there’s no room for campaign mode. It’s time to work.”

He went further to challenge the internal dynamics within the NPP, stating that loyalty to the party should never override the need for accountability.

“Executives like myself should not be shielded when we go wrong,” he asserted, sending a strong message that performance and integrity—not party affiliation—must define leadership.

His comments mark a notable call for reform within the political culture, highlighting a growing sentiment among citizens and some party loyalists that Ghana’s development hinges on principled leadership rather than political allegiance.

Tamakloe’s remarks suggest a willingness within some factions of the NPP to lead by example and reinforce democratic ideals through action rather than rhetoric.
